Yes, employees in California can officially waive their … WebMar 8, 2024 · The language in section 512(b) thus indicates that section 512(a) was intended to mandate that the first meal period ordinarily occur during the first five hours of work. Otherwise, there would be no reason for section 512(b). As the Court concluded, “Accordingly, first meal periods must start after no more than five hours.” Id.

The California Labor Code provides that employees who work more than five (5) hours in a day are entitled to a thirty (30) minute meal break. However, if the employee is working no more than six (6) hours in a day, the employee may waive their meal break. how do i underscore when typingWebCan I work 6 hours without a lunch break in California?
